OpenClaw iMessage Bot Load Balancing: A Seamless Deployment Guide with Tencent Cloud Lighthouse
In today’s fast-paced digital communication landscape, automation and scalability are paramount. OpenClaw iMessage Bot has emerged as a powerful tool for managing and automating iMessage interactions, offering features like message routing, response automation, and enhanced user engagement. However, as the number of users and messages grows, ensuring optimal performance and reliability becomes a challenge. This is where load balancing comes into play, and deploying OpenClaw iMessage Bot with Tencent Cloud Lighthouse offers an efficient, scalable, and cost-effective solution.
OpenClaw iMessage Bot is a versatile automation tool designed to streamline iMessage workflows. It enables developers and businesses to create bots that can send, receive, and manage messages programmatically. Whether you're building a customer support assistant, a notification system, or an interactive chatbot, OpenClaw provides the flexibility to handle these tasks seamlessly. However, as the bot’s user base expands, the need for a robust infrastructure to distribute traffic efficiently becomes critical.
Load balancing ensures that incoming requests to the iMessage Bot are distributed evenly across multiple instances, preventing any single server from becoming a bottleneck. This not only improves performance but also enhances reliability and fault tolerance. By implementing load balancing, you can ensure high availability, reduce latency, and scale your bot effortlessly to meet growing demands.
Tencent Cloud Lighthouse is a lightweight, easy-to-use cloud server solution designed for developers, small businesses, and individuals. It provides a hassle-free way to deploy and manage applications with pre-configured environments, one-click installations, and affordable pricing. Lighthouse is ideal for hosting services like OpenClaw iMessage Bot, offering the right balance of performance, simplicity, and cost-efficiency.
Simplified Deployment: Lighthouse eliminates the complexity of traditional cloud server setups. With its intuitive control panel, you can launch a server in minutes and start deploying your applications without deep technical expertise.
Cost-Effective: Lighthouse offers competitive pricing with pay-as-you-go billing, making it an excellent choice for startups and small-scale projects. Its resource allocation is optimized for efficiency, ensuring you only pay for what you use.
Pre-Configured Environments: Lighthouse provides pre-installed software and development tools, reducing the time spent on server configuration. This is particularly beneficial for deploying applications like OpenClaw iMessage Bot, which require specific dependencies.
Scalability: As your bot’s user base grows, Lighthouse allows you to easily upgrade your server resources or add more instances to handle increased traffic.
Set Up Tencent Cloud Lighthouse
Begin by creating a Lighthouse instance from the Tencent Cloud Lighthouse product page. Choose a configuration that matches your bot’s requirements, such as CPU, memory, and storage. Lighthouse offers flexible plans, allowing you to scale up as needed.
Install Required Dependencies
Once your Lighthouse instance is active, connect to it via SSH. Install the necessary dependencies for OpenClaw iMessage Bot, such as Node.js, Python, or any other runtime required by the bot. Lighthouse’s pre-configured environments can simplify this step significantly.
Deploy OpenClaw iMessage Bot
Download or clone the OpenClaw iMessage Bot repository to your Lighthouse server. Configure the bot with your iMessage credentials and customize its settings as needed. Ensure the bot is set up to handle incoming messages and route them appropriately.
Implement Load Balancing
To distribute traffic efficiently, set up a load balancer using Lighthouse’s networking features or integrate with a third-party load balancing service. Configure the load balancer to distribute incoming iMessage requests across multiple instances of the OpenClaw bot. This ensures high availability and prevents downtime during traffic spikes.
Monitor and Scale
Use Lighthouse’s monitoring tools to track the performance of your bot and server. As your user base grows, you can easily scale your setup by adding more Lighthouse instances or upgrading your existing server. Lighthouse’s seamless scaling options make it a reliable choice for growing applications.
Deploying OpenClaw iMessage Bot with Tencent Cloud Lighthouse is a smart move for anyone looking to build a scalable, reliable, and cost-effective messaging automation solution. Lighthouse’s ease of use, affordability, and robust performance make it an ideal platform for hosting bots that require high availability and efficient traffic management. By implementing load balancing, you can ensure your bot delivers a seamless experience to users, even under heavy loads.
For a detailed guide on deploying OpenClaw iMessage Bot with load balancing, visit this technical resource. It provides step-by-step instructions and best practices to help you get started quickly and efficiently.